The dataset facilitates the calculation of Return on Investment (ROI) by considering well costs and non-consent penalties, which can reach as high as 300%.
  • Time-Efficient Decision-Making: Compulsory Poolings require filing and approval before an allowable is assigned, with hearings held only twice a month—creating a time-sensitive environment. Our dataset provides precise timelines for commencement and completion dates, ensuring you have critical information for timely decision-making. Evaluating ROI in terms of time allows you to assess potential costs associated with delays in responding to compulsory poolings.

The dataset also encompasses exhibits with drainage calculations, structural/isopach maps, and AFEs, providing a comprehensive view of proposed operations. Mitigate risks by having access to detailed exhibits that facilitate in-depth analysis, enabling well-informed decisions.
  • Operatorship and Acreage Position: Communitization Agreements and Poolings grant operatorship and include WI (Working Interest), Mineral Interests (RI, NRI) and ORRI (Overriding Royalty Interest) breakdowns within the document. Gain market intelligence by understanding operatorship dynamics and precise WI, MI,  and ORRI breakdowns directly from Communitization Agreements and Poolings. The integration of lease data, Communitization, and Pooling information offers a consolidated view of your acreage position, facilitating strategic planning and optimizing resource utilization.
